python mysql,连接到许多数据库中的最新数据库?

2024-06-17 15:16:26 发布

您现在位置:Python中文网/ 问答频道 /正文

我现在遇到了一个简单的解决方案,但也许我能得到一些帮助

我目前正在编写一个连接到数据库服务器以检索最新信息的python脚本,但我遇到了一个关键问题

没有一个“数据库”。创建我需要的数据的工具,每次生成信息时都会创建一个新的“数据库”。因此,当我连接到服务器时,实际上有30多个数据库,当程序运行其数据收集时,它每周不断创建新的数据库

例如,我有一个名为collection_2016_9_15、collection_2016_9_9等的数据库。这会成为一个问题,因为当我想要运行查询时,我需要告诉python连接到哪个数据库,这应该是自动化的

现在,由于它每周运行一次,我知道我基本上可以在收集数据的当天运行脚本,只需说连接到数据库集合\u Y%\u M%\u D%,但这只有在程序运行的当天运行它才能起作用,因此如果有任何事情导致延迟或问题,它将破坏自动化

那么,有没有办法告诉python连接到“最近的数据库”,而不给它一个特定的名称


Tags: 工具数据服务器脚本名称程序运行信息数据库